How to choose disinfectant for baby clothes

1. The formula of clothing disinfectant cannot use corrosive disinfectants! This type of clothing disinfectant is relatively common on the market. Its main ingredient is sodium hypochlorite, which has a killing effect on common harmful microorganisms. The higher the concentration, the better the disinfection effect. But it is corrosive, can easily cause metal to rust and colored items to fade, and is also highly irritating to the skin. It is mainly used on the floors, walls, doors and windows in hospitals and public places. It is highly corrosive and not suitable for household disinfection.

2. The formula of clothing disinfectant cannot contain chlorine! This type of clothing disinfectant is a chlorine-containing disinfectant, which is somewhat irritating. It has a pungent smell. Smelling these pungent smells for a long time will reduce the immune ability of the respiratory system and cause symptoms such as coughing and throat inflammation. The younger the age, the more likely the above symptoms are to occur. Moreover, once this type of clothing disinfectant is mixed with other detergents or disinfectants, it will increase the concentration of chlorine in the air and cause chlorine poisoning.

3. The formula for clothing disinfectant cannot contain disinfectants with bleaching effects! This type of clothing disinfectant contains bleaching ingredients, which will fade dark-colored clothes and damage clothing fibers. Even after drying, the pungent smell still remains.

How to use clothing disinfectant

1. Hand wash :

Take 50ml of clothing disinfectant and mix it with 2.5 liters of water, and use it to soak the clothing fabric for 15 minutes

2. Machine wash :

Take 100ml of clothing disinfectant and mix it with 10 liters of water. Soak the clothing fabrics for 20 minutes and then wash them according to the normal procedure. Can be used with laundry detergent and laundry powder.
